About the Role

The Growth operations team is responsible for growing our consumer base, and increasing their engagement through our own channels and through partnerships. We serve millions of consumers every day and we work with stakeholders across the business to deliver the best possible experience and outcomes for our consumers.

We are looking for a sharp, highly motivated candidate to join our Japan Growth Operations team - we currently have multiple open roles in this team, hence we will be sourcing for all of them throughout the hiring process.

All are meaningful roles passionate about developing and executing strategies to ensure Uber Eats hits its growth goals at the lowest possible investment and responsible for incubating new initiatives and experimenting with the goal of continuing to improve the value of every customer to Uber.

---- What You'll Do ----

  • Proactively identify, gather, and generate new eater acquisition channels in the Japanese market to fuel Uber Eats' continued growth
  • Analyze and optimize existing partnerships channels by effectively communicating with the partners and optimize audience, messaging and promotions
  • Continuously challenge the status quo with a belief that opportunities for improvement persist
  • Actively participate in the team's efforts to elevate the broader team's impact and lift the acquisition strategy further

---- What You'll Need ----

  • Fluent English & Japanese communication skills (written & spoken)
  • 4+ years of experience in consumer growth strategies, strategy consulting, or product management
  • Business acumen combined with strong understanding of the Japanese consumer market
  • Strong problem solving skills rooted in data-driven insights that guide sound decision making
  • Good communication skills that will allow you to have strategic discussions with our partners and build a foundation of trust and growth
  • Strong project management and stakeholder management capabilities. Scaling new initiatives will occur quickly and require working across teams in Japan
  • A growth mindset

---- Nice to Have ----

  • A background in business development with a digital platform or another consumer product or service company in Japan
  • experience in experiment design (A/B testing, statistical analysis etc)
  • Proficiency with SQL, or (related) programming languages
